my 6 week old does the exact same thing. i mention it to my health visitor the other day and said it's totally normal and some babies get it worse than other and some babies don't get it at all. my little man is awful, sounds like a little piggy sometimes   bless him. She said he'll grow out of it eventually. something to do with them not being able to control the amount of mucas they can't clear on their own untill they learn to cough themselves.
